
When it comes to disinfection, there are no compromises. That’s why highly effective sporicide concentrates are used to disinfect floors in high-risk areas such as isolation rooms. Until now, cleaners have had to use buckets of water to dilute the concentrates first. It’s a laborious process, and a risky one too: getting the dose wrong, using contaminated tap water or not sanitising the mops properly can reduce the effectiveness of the disinfectant and put staff and patient health at risk. The mikrozid® power mop from schülke puts a stop to all of that. This is the first time its “ready-to-use” technology has been transferred from surfaces to floors.
